Terrell X'Avion (born Maynard Terell Woods, 1974),[1] better known by his stage name Carnage The Executioner, is an American rapper from Twin Cities, Minnesota.
[5] Carnage gained national fame from his guest appearances with Eyedea & Abilities, however, his original songs are said to be what allowed fans to connect with him.
His experience in the music industry includes rapping, producing, performing, and teaching beatbox lessons, but is not limited to these things.
[8] In 2007 Carnage The Executioner released Sense of Sound, a collaborative album with producer Booka B, and changed the label's name to Hecatomb Industries.
